    1. Navigating the Forum:

    You’re absolutely right that the new forum defaults to showing the latest posts, and the endless scroll can feel overwhelming if you’re used to paginated views. While we don’t currently have a “Mark Posts Read” feature or a traditional page index, I’ll make sure to share your feedback with the team. 

    2. Using Tags:

    Tags are meant to help organize and find posts more easily, but I totally get that they can feel a bit confusing at first. You don’t need to create your own tags—instead, you can use the existing ones to filter posts. For example, if you’re looking for help with a specific feature, you can click on relevant tags like #getting-started, #troubleshooting, or #tips-and-tricks. If you’re not sure which tags to use, the search bar at the top of the forum can help you find posts related to your topic, and you can then see which tags are commonly used.

    3. Creating Your Own Tags:

    Currently, only moderators and admins can create new tags to ensure consistency across the forum. However, if you feel like there’s a tag missing that would be helpful for the community, feel free to reach out to us, and we’d be happy to consider adding it!

    4. General Tips for Browsing:

    If you prefer a more structured way to browse, you might find the “Categories” view helpful. It groups posts by topic, making it easier to find what you’re looking for without relying solely on search or tags. Additionally, you can use the “Most Recent”, or “Most Viewed”, or “Most Likes” tabs at the top of the forum to see popular or recent discussions.
